2. Supplies: Let's take a look at the supplies we are
going to be using. I have here two brushes, brushes into different sizes. It depends on the size of
the paper you will be using. So you need to be aware of that. Using washi tape to fix
my paper on this surface. I have my watercolor
paper, 300 grams. This is a, A4 size and I
just got that eating half. I will be making
a half. Painting. For the watercolors. I have three colors in black, but ocean blue and cobalt blue. I also have the
neon watercolors. These colors are super
bright and we'll make the galaxy looks at really nice. But if you don't
have watercolors, you can use watercolor
markers in neon colors, or you can use the
highlighters, new colors. They were pretty well. In any case issue don't have any Neil's watercolor
or any news markets. You can use. Another shade of water, non
normal watercolors. I have a white paint
for the stats. Any mixing plan for
the watercolors and for the status do if you
have seen my other classes, I just this technique with a flat brush and a bamboo stick. You need water, of course, clean water to
clean your brushes. Clean towel. For this class, you will need a spray bottle with clean water. It can be in any size. That is all the
surplus we are going to be using in this class. And I will see you
in the next video.
3. Galaxy 1 Part 1: Welcome to this class. I am fixing my paper on this surface where I
will be working on. But I wanted to show you how I avoid fails with the
washi tapes and the paper because sometimes it can get so glued to the paper
that it can be broken. So I just take the washy
tapes in the seaside me in, I just go with the
washi tape on Tower or, or my onesie this case, the glue from the tape doesn't stick too
much to the paper. And this is my fifth tip to you. If you went to avoid those
horrible brakes on your paper. Copies head. Now that my fave
paper is a fixed, Let's start creating or galaxy. For that where we're
going to be starting with our biggest brush or
biggest round brush. Then we are going to be painting the corners of the paper with my darkest color in
this case is the black one. I just activate them my
watercolors with a drop of water. And now I will start painting those corners with
the black color. The idea here is to make the outside of the
galaxy darker, in the middle of the galaxy, brighter with a
neon watercolors. I'm just painting
the gardeners with my black watercolor and trying to leave some white
spaces between. Because I will be also using the Prussian blue and the cobalt blue as poet to create
the darker sky. Before adding the
neon watercolors. For this first layer, I want it to be
Beidi fishing color. I didn't add too much
water to my watercolors. I just added a
drop of water so I can manage the
watercolor on the paper. We will start with
the darkest one, with the darkest color that
we have in our palette. Then we will proceed to the other ones and
then do the neons. But before that I
will explain to you how to transit domain. They transition to
those other corners. Just remember to
have clean water near you so you can activate the watercolor
if you need it. This, if the Burdash get
too saturated with color, it will not transferred
the color to the paper. As you may notice. When I think that we need to
be intuitive in this step. And then we, when
we feel that it is enough of this black watercolor, we can then go with
the production blue, which is this case
I'm doing here. And we are going to do the same, just letting some whitespaces. And remember why spaces are very important when
you are painting. You can have depth
injured painting. The production blue. And when you feel it
is enough for you, then proceed with
the cover blue. Letting those whitespaces
will help you to create more dramatic effects. Under painting. I am just following the current. Like a river tried to do this. And where do you put
the block before? Now? At the blue. And when you feel
it this enough, then proceeded to
use the cobalt blue, which I'm doing right
now because I feel that the Prussian
blue II was enough. Now I am adding the
cobalt blue spacing. I think it will make the dramatic effect
because now we're going to use or water spray to
add the effect of mixing. We are going to be spraying
the painting from above. That I do leave
the space between the droplets of
water and the paper. As you can see, I'm
adding the water are spreading their painting from the coordinates
and to the minute, but always from above
and from the sides. So the colors start to
move into mix together. And thus is the idea, when you feel it
this enough water, please don't over to this
because it can be messy. Income become moody. Just stop and do let
it dry completely before adding the neon
watercolors. In this case.
